Powerful Prescription ProtectionFrequently Bought TogetherAbout This ItemLearn More About Frontline Plus From Our Team of Experts Important InformationFleas rise to the top of your pet's coat as they die, so consider it a triumph if you start seeing more fleas at first, after treating your pet. If you’re still seeing fleas after application, it may be because your pet has picked up new fleas from the environment, which may include other pets, surfaces and outdoor areas. It may take up to 90 days to break the entire flea life cycle. Additionally, you should also treat sources of new fleas (i.e., carpet, yard, etc.) to ensure complete flea control. Break the Flea Life CycleFRONTLINE Plus contains fipronil, which kills adult fleas, as well as (S)-methoprene, which kills flea eggs and larvae. Together, these active ingredients break the flea life cycle, prevent future infestations, and provide continuous protection for a full month. Pests Can Be a Year-Round ThreatFlea infestations usually begin 6-8 weeks before you ever notice a flea on your dog, and once your home is infested, it can take up to 90 days to eliminate all stages of the flea life cycle. Do you rub in FRONTLINE PLUS?To apply Frontline, start by snapping off the applicator tip and parting your pet's hair on the back of its neck to reveal the skin. Next, squeeze out the entire dose onto your pet's skin for the best results. Additionally, let the product be absorbed into the skin instead of rubbing it in.
Should I wash my dog before applying FRONTLINE PLUS?Yes. FRONTLINE PLUS is water-fast. It is OK to bathe your pet before using FRONTLINE PLUS, but the coat should be completely dry prior to application. In the 48 hours immediately after treatment, do not bath, shampoo or let your dog go swimming.
How long should I wait to touch my dog after applying Frontline?Can I handle or stroke my pet after applying FRONTLINE Plus® / FRONTLINE Tri-Act® / FRONTLINE® Spot On? You can handle, stroke and cuddle your pet as usual as soon as the application site is dry. In the meantime treated animals should not be handled and children should not be allowed to play or sleep with them.
